Andrey Fick appointed Managing Director of Gazprom EP International B.V.

RELEASE

Andrey Fick has been appointed Managing Director of Gazprom EP International B.V. by resolution of the company's General Shareholders Meeting.

Andrey Fick was born in the Krasnodar Territory, Russia, in 1969. He graduated from Krasnodar Polytechnic Institute in 1993, majoring in Engineering Technologies. He obtained his second university degree from Kuban State Technological University in 2000, majoring in Cryo-Engineering. He has an MBA degree and a PhD degree in Engineering.

He has been a member of Gazprom's team since 1996.

1999–2000: Compressor operator at a gas compressor station, supervisor of the process control system at the Kushchevskaya underground gas storage station, Gazprom Transgaz Krasnodar.

2000–2001: Engineer at the Construction Division for the Beregovaya compressor station (CS), Administration of the Russia – Turkey gas pipeline under construction, Gazprom Transgaz Krasnodar.

2001–2002: Deputy Director, Head of the Construction Division for the Beregovaya CS and the Blue Stream offshore section, Administration of the Russia – Turkey gas pipeline under construction, Gazprom Transgaz Krasnodar.

2002–2007: Head of the Beregovoye Line Pipe Operation Center, Gazprom Transgaz Krasnodar.

2007–2013: Deputy Director General for Repair and Capital Construction, Gazprom Transgaz Krasnodar.

2013–2016: Technical Director, South Stream Transport B.V.

2015–2016: Director General, Gazprom Russkaya.

Background

Gazprom EP International B.V. is a specialized company aimed at implementing Gazprom's projects in the field of hydrocarbon prospecting, exploration and development outside Russia.
